Hand-cut pasta with rich tomato sauce and salted ricotta. A beloved Foggia and Tavoliere Sunday dish tied to home cooking traditions.
Flat handmade pasta with a simple sauce of wild arugula and tomato. It reflects the peasant cuisine of the Foggia plain and Gargano area.
Large filled pasta stuffed with ricotta, parsley, and marjoram, often served with tomato sauce. A festive specialty from the Foggia countryside.

Moderate for Italy; rooms, dining, and local transport are usually cheaper than in Rome, Milan, or major resort cities.
Service is often included or modest. Round up at cafes and taxis; leave 5-10% at restaurants only for very good service.
